The 10 Sahabat Nabi are an important part of Islamic history. These ten companions of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) were among the first followers of Islam, and their legacy has endured for centuries. They were some of the most influential figures in the early days of Islam, and their contributions to the religion are still remembered today.
The first of the 10 Sahabat Nabi was Abu Bakr (may Allah be pleased with him). He was a close friend of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) and was the first person to accept Islam. He was a wise and respected leader, and his dedication to the cause of Islam was unwavering. He was also the first caliph to lead the Muslim community after the death of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him).
The second of the 10 Sahabat Nabi was Umar ibn al-Khattab (may Allah be pleased with him). He was one of the most powerful and influential companions of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him). He was a brave and wise leader and was instrumental in the expansion of the Islamic empire. He also established the foundations of Islamic law, which are still followed today.
The third of the 10 Sahabat Nabi was Uthman ibn Affan (may Allah be pleased with him). He was the third caliph of the Muslim community and was known for his justice and fairness. He was also responsible for the compilation of the Quran, which is considered to be the most authentic version of the holy book.
The fourth of the 10 Sahabat Nabi was Ali ibn Abi Talib (may Allah be pleased with him). He was the cousin of the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) and was one of his closest companions. He was a brave and courageous leader who fought alongside the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) in many battles. He was also responsible for the spread of Islam to other parts of the world.
